            The international silkworm genome sequencing consortium was
            organized as a joint collaboration of the National Institute of
            Agrobiological Sciences (NIAS) in Japan and the Southwest
            University in Chongqing City, China on March 24, 2006 in order to
            integrate the silkworm genome sequences previously generated and
            analyzed independently by each group and to facilitate the
            construction and analysis of an accurate silkworm genome
            information.
            
            The Japanese group is represented by Dr. Kazuei Mita of NIAS and
            the Chinese group is represented by Dr. Qing-You Xia of Southwest
            University.
